One of NAMIC's defining characteristics is its reliance on association members to be active participants in all aspects of the organization. Because of this, NAMIC member volunteers help the events team develop the agenda for the more than a dozen in-person and virtual events put on each year. Find out more about the planning committees below.
Purpose
To assist and help direct the development of a successful annual convention experience for members.
Value Proposition
To gather insurance industry leaders and service partners as a means for strengthening NAMIC member companies, the property/casualty insurance industry, and individual relationships as part of the NAMIC community by:
- Recognizing meritorious company and company staff accomplishments/service;
- Educating attendees on important and/or current insurance business issues/topics;
- Providing network and business relationship development opportunities;
- Drawing attention to important insurance public policy/advocacy issues; and
- Providing peer-to-peer and regional networking opportunities.
Responsibilities
- Attend all meetings/teleconferences of the committee;
- Direct member company feedback regarding the convention;
- Review results of member satisfaction and overall execution of the past convention
